RIO DELL, Calif. -- A preliminary-magnitude 4.2 earthquake struck just off the coast of Northern California on Monday morning, according to the U.S. Geological Survey.
The quake, whose epicenter was located 37 miles south of Eureka, occurred at 10:33 a.m. Pacific Standard Time, the USGS said. There were no immediate reports of injuries or damage.
